Clever thief Felix seizes an opportunity to steal a helmet in Pompeii. But as he’s chased by a mysterious patrician, Felix discovers the helmet is not only a priceless artefact but a relic of the god Mercury. When Felix touches it, pieces of his forgotten past begin to simmer.

Loren, an aspiring councilman and temple attendant, is plagued by nightmares of Pompeii’s destruction. Nightmares that feature Felix, who stumbles into Loren’s temple as an earthquake rocks the city.

Loren knows they have mere days to uncover Felix’s ties to the relic and to Loren’s own dreams if they have any hope of saving Pompeii from the boiling fury of Mount Vesuvius. But the Ancient Roman world is ruled by bloody politics and unstoppable destinies, with dangerous, desperate people lurking in every shadow.

Felix and Loren will have to piece together their fates – and their growing feelings for one another – to make it out of a burning city alive.
